How Far is Denver to Las Vegas? A Comprehensive Guide

The distance between Denver, Colorado and Las Vegas, Nevada is approximately 759 miles (1222 kilometers) when driving. Flight distance is slightly shorter, around 627 miles (1009 kilometers) as planes take a more direct route. The actual travel time varies depending on the method of transportation and specific route taken.

Driving Distance and Routes

The most common route for driving from Denver to Las Vegas involves taking I-70 West to I-15 South. This route generally takes around 10-12 hours of driving time, not including stops for gas, food, or rest. Several factors can influence the duration, including traffic, weather conditions, and the driver’s speed. Some drivers opt for alternative routes to avoid potential traffic bottlenecks, but these may add to the overall mileage and travel time.

Flying Time

Taking a flight is the fastest way to travel from Denver to Las Vegas. Non-stop flights typically take around 1 hour and 45 minutes. However, door-to-door travel time is longer when accounting for getting to the airport, security checks, potential delays, and transportation from the Las Vegas airport to your final destination. These additional factors can easily add 2-3 hours to the total travel time.

Other Transportation Options

While driving and flying are the most popular methods, other options exist for traveling between Denver and Las Vegas. These include bus services like Greyhound or FlixBus, which are generally more affordable but take considerably longer, often exceeding 15 hours. Train travel is not a direct option, requiring multiple transfers and a significantly extended travel duration.
